Home Robots

Home robots, such as robotic vacuum cleaners and lawn mowers, need regular cleaning to remove dirt, debris, and tangled hair. It's important to empty the dustbins, clean the brushes, and check for any obstructions to prevent performance issues. Additionally, software updates should be regularly installed to keep the robot's programming up-to-date.

Industrial Robots

Industrial robots used in manufacturing processes require meticulous maintenance to ensure smooth operations. Regularly lubricating joints, checking for wear and tear, and calibrating sensors are essential tasks. Cleaning the robot arms and removing any debris from the work area are also crucial to prevent malfunctions and accidents.

Service Robots

Service robots, such as healthcare assistants and delivery robots, play vital roles in various sectors. These robots need regular maintenance to ensure they provide efficient services. Checking battery levels, updating software, and inspecting mechanical components are key tasks to keep service robots in optimal condition.
